Transaction e84314457814f7cf3886d676d66fe7be4210aab7c0b940a937abf24f8b3a6cf2
1 Input
1 Output
-
e84314457814f7cf3886d676d66fe7be4210aab7c0b940a937abf24f8b3a6cf2:0
- value
- 17000
- script pubkey
- OP_0 OP_PUSHBYTES_20 7fb31a6f90e2547f2a904c2ad38dfbe33a164b9b
- address
- bc1q07e35musuf28725sfs4d8r0muvapvjumftpcyh